Global Ship Bridge Simulator Market Insights 2026:

Simulators are being widely used in certification and training majorly in Maritime Education and Training (MET) from the time they have been invented. Simulators are utilized in various fragments of the marine industry, such as crane operations, cargo handling, engine control, offshore operation training on vessels and oil rigs, involving bridge operations, along with towing and anchor handling. In addition, along with the abovementioned uses, maritime simulators are also used for training for crane operations, ship-to-shore training, and vessel traffic services (VTS).

Virtual reality training is anticipated to create new growth opportunities for the new ship bridge simulation training centers globally

In the recent years, developers have recognized that virtual reality simulations are much more effective compared to traditional marine simulations. Virtual simulation systems are used with a helmet that displays a video and is integrated with sound capabilities, along with simulation sensor systems, the virtual simulation helmets can identify movements of the user’s extremities. These virtual simulation devices, are currently restricted to some capabilities, and are being in trail and run bases and are developing toward advanced simulation features of visual environments.

Ship Bridge Simulator Market Segmentation, by Type:

On the basis of type the global ship bridge simulator market has been categorized into interactive ship bridge simulators and non-interactive ship bridge simulators. The interactive ship bridge simulators provide information about the sea surface and advise on the berthing of the ship. The interactive bridge simulator provides a real-time physical simulation which includes ship motions along with the ship motion calculations. The system architecture is made up of majorly three modules, including real-time data exchange, support interaction and integrated mathematical modules. The maneuverability module present in the simulation tool allows the user to handle the engine, steering gear, and the bow thrusters, through the simulated environment.
